
NEWPORT – The Carnegie Abbey Club has sold for $8.8 million, the club confirmed Thursday.
The club was purchased by a group of members, the club said at the time of the auction earlier in 2018. The club said that sale has not yet closed, but is scheduled to close Friday.

The land itself is owned by the Order of St. Benedict and the Portsmouth Abbey, with the club and its improvements being sold as leasehold and fee interests.
The club consists of an 18-hole golf course, equestrian center, marina and clubhouse.
The club said that more details would be released tomorrow, when it said the sale is scheduled to close.
